AWS Kiro IDE 免費使用指南:無需等待名單,輕鬆上手
AWS Kiro IDE 免費使用指南:無需等待名單,輕鬆上手
介紹
AWS 最近推出了一款全新的雲端開發環境 Kiro IDE,作為其 CodeCatalyst 平台的一部分。專為現代開發者設計,完全在雲端運行,無需本地設定。它比 GitHub Codespaces 更快、更輕量且更易使用——但許多用戶卻卡在等待名單中。
本指南將帶您了解如何無需加入等待名單即可免費使用 AWS Kiro IDE,並逐步協助您建立第一個雲端專案。無論是初學者、前端/後端開發者,或任何想探索雲端原生工作流程的人,這都是完美選擇。
🧰 什麼是 Kiro IDE?
Kiro IDE 是 AWS 基於 VS Code 開發的雲端版本,內建於 CodeCatalyst 平台。
- 無需安裝——完全在瀏覽器中運行
- 快速啟動預先配置的開發環境
- 支援 Git、GitHub、AWS CodeCommit 等
- 無縫整合 CI/CD、問題追蹤及 DevOps 工具
支援語言: Node.js、Python、Java、Go、Rust、C# 等
目標用戶: 獨立開發者、小型團隊、遠端協作
🔓 如何跳過等待名單使用 Kiro IDE
雖然官方網站提到「Beta 等待名單」,但您現在就可以透過 CodeCatalyst 直接使用 Kiro IDE——以下是步驟:
步驟 1:註冊 AWS 帳號
前往 https://aws.amazon.com/ 並註冊。
確保啟用 CodeCatalyst(免費)。
步驟 2:進入 CodeCatalyst 控制台
前往 https://codecatalyst.aws/
點擊 Sign In with AWS Builder ID
若尚未建立 Builder ID,只需幾秒鐘即可完成。
步驟 3:建立 Space
- 登入後,點擊「Create Space」
- 為您的 Space 命名(例如
my-dev-space
) - 選擇 Free Tier(無需信用卡)
步驟 4:啟動開發環境(開啟 Kiro IDE)
- 在側邊欄中,前往 Projects > Create Project
- 為專案命名(例如
my-kiro-demo
),並選擇起始範本(如 Hello World) - 設定完成後,點擊 Dev Environments
- 點擊 Create Dev Environment
推薦設定:
- IDE:Kiro IDE
- 平台:Amazon Linux 2 或 Ubuntu
- CPU/記憶體:預設(或 2 vCPU + 4 GB RAM)
- 生命週期:保持預設(閒置時自動休眠)
點擊「Create」——約 30 秒後即可啟動 Kiro IDE 工作區。
🛠️ 如何使用 Kiro IDE
進入後,您會看到一個基於瀏覽器的編輯器,外觀與操作類似 VS Code。主要功能包括:
1. 程式碼編輯
- 語法高亮、IntelliSense
- 內建終端機執行 shell 指令
- 內建 Git 支援
2. 在雲端運行應用程式
從終端機執行您的程式碼,例如:
node index.js
您也可以使用偵錯工具及中斷點。
3. 選項:設定部署
Kiro IDE 整合了 CodeCatalyst 的部署管道,可自動部署至:
AWS Lambda
Amazon EC2
Amazon ECS
GitHub Actions
時間估算(總設定時間)
任務 | 所需時間 |
---|---|
建立 AWS Builder ID | 2 分鐘 |
設定 Space + 專案 | 3 分鐘 |
啟動 Kiro IDE | 1 分鐘 |
總時間 | 約 6 分鐘 ✅ |
常見問題(FAQ)
1. Kiro IDE 是免費的嗎?
是的。CodeCatalyst 提供免費方案,包含每月一定的開發環境使用時數。僅在超出限制時才需付費。
2. 與 AWS Cloud9 有何不同?
Kiro IDE 更現代化且類似 VS Code,對 DevOps 及團隊協作支援更佳。Cloud9 較簡單,適合輕量使用或教學。
3. 可以使用 GitHub 嗎?
當然可以。在建立專案時連結您的 GitHub 儲存庫,並在 IDE 中使用完整的 Git 工作流程。
4. 支援哪些語言與框架?
語言包括 Node.js、Python、Java、Go 及 C#。可運行如 React、Flask、Spring Boot 等框架。
總結
AWS Kiro IDE 是一款極具潛力的雲端開發環境——免費、快速且完全託管。現在您已知道如何跳過等待名單,不妨試試看,體驗雲端開發如何融入您的工作流程。